The building works on the Popasului-Petricani section of Bucharest-Ploiesti motorway, part of A3 motorway, are in the final stage, according to the Transport Ministry.
Popasului-Petricani section is the first motorway located within a city in Romania as current motorways are built to connect major cities and are all located outside the populated areas

An open international contest is being held to rethink the recreational Colentina Lakes area of Bucharest
Organised by the Romanian Order of Architects
the single-stage anonymous contest seeks proposals for three key lakeside regeneration plots – measuring 28ha
27ha and 48ha respectively – located at Tei and Plumbuita lakes
at Plumbuita Lake near Șoseaua Petricani Road
The project – backed by the 2nd District of the Municipality of Bucharest – focuses on restoration of a public path and ‘green-blue promenade’ along the shores of the Colentina Lakes which historically played a key recreational role for the wider city
Key aims include achieving ‘harmonious’ integration with the existing natural environment and improving connections to the surrounding urban environment

Bucharest is the capital and largest city of Romania with 1.7 million inhabitants
The Colentina Lakes are a series of lakes which follow the course of the Colentina River across the northern parts of the city
The latest project focusses on restoring and enhancing a series of lakeside sites which have suffered from a lack of protection
maintenance and considerate development in the past three decades following the collapse of Communism in 1989

The Republic of Moldova is among the top global manufacturers of anabolic steroids
illegal substances in the majority of EU states
lax legislation and the political protectionism easily obtained have created conditions for the development of a huge industry of anabolics in our country
which are in great demand on the black market around the world
at least seven factories producing anabolics are operating in Moldova
four of which are clandestine laboratories
